I am using at91sam9263, 32MB NOR flash, 32MB RAM with Linux kernel 2.6.28/27.
I am facing a problem after file system mounting(JFFS2).
Kernel is getting crash after filesystem mounting.
But, the same filesystem work with 2.6.22. I am able to get Login prompt I
don't understand what's wrong with 2.6.28/27
